    Centered on North Park, South Park, Burlingame, and Altadena, 92104 mixes historic Craftsman streets with urban energy and leafy canyon pockets by Balboa Park’s Morley Field. Expect mild, near-coastal weather and walkable blocks filled with independent cafes (Dark Horse, Communal), breweries (North Park Beer Co., Thorn), and favorite eats (Buona Forchetta, Kindred, Tribute Pizza). Daily needs are close—Barons Market, Grocery Outlet, and Target on University Ave—plus studios and outdoor fitness at Morley Field, Switzer Canyon trails, and the Grape Street Dog Park. According to Zillow Market Trends, recent months show a median asking rent in the mid-$2,000s, with typical listings ranging from the low $2,000s to the upper $3,000s depending on size. Evenings bring a friendly, creative vibe around 30th & University, the Observatory music venue, and a weekly farmers market, while quick bus routes and I-805 access keep it commuter friendly. Pet-friendly patios, bikeable streets, and regular neighborhood events add to the strong community feel.
